Abstract: We compute the one-loop potential (the Casimir energy) for scalar, spinor and vectors fields on the spaces with . As a physical model we consider spinor electrodynamics on four-dimensional product manifolds. We examine the cancelation of a divergent part of the Casimir energy on even-dimensional spaces by means of including the parameter in original action. For some models we compare our results with those found in the literature.
